Understanding Budget Considerations and Trip Costs
The expenses associated with a road trip in Italy can vary widely based on your travel style and accommodation choices. On average, a 7-day road trip in Italy may cost between £815 and £1,630 per person, depending on your selections for car rental and accommodation.
Identifying the Best Season and Weather Patterns
When planning your road trip in Italy, it’s vital to consider the season and weather conditions. The spring and autumn months are generally regarded as the optimal times for a visit, as they offer mild temperatures and delightful weather.
Weather can vary significantly based on the region and time of year. Northern Italy tends to be cooler and may experience more rain, while southern regions typically bask in warmer, sunnier weather. Always check the weather forecast prior to your journey to ensure you’re well-prepared for any conditions you may encounter.

Comparing Cars and Campervans for Your Trip
Contrary to popular belief, cars are often the most practical choice for road trips in Italy, striking a commendable balance between comfort, affordability, and ease of handling. While campervans offer extra comfort for longer excursions, they can be pricey and cumbersome to park within Italy's narrow city streets.
Choosing Between Manual and Automatic Transmission Vehicles
Manual transmission vehicles are common in Italy, but you may prefer the convenience of an automatic transmission, especially if you're not used to driving manually.
Italy's hilly and mountainous terrain can pose challenges for manual driving, so consider opting for an automatic transmission vehicle if manual gear shifting isn't within your comfort zone.
